apache2是什么
时间: 2024-03-11 13:42:40 浏览: 28
Apache2是一个开源的、跨平台的Web服务器软件。它是Apache软件基金会的核心项目之一,也是目前最流行的Web服务器之一。Apache2提供了一个可靠、稳定和安全的环境,用于托管和传输网站和应用程序。
Apache2具有以下特点:
1. 可扩展性:Apache2支持模块化架构,可以通过加载不同的模块来扩展其功能,如SSL加密、URL重写等。
2. 跨平台性:Apache2可以在多种操作系统上运行,包括Windows、Linux、Unix等。
3. 安全性:Apache2提供了多种安全功能,如访问控制、SSL/TLS加密、防止DDoS攻击等。
4. 高性能:Apache2采用多进程或多线程的方式处理并发请求,以提供高性能和高吞吐量。
5. 可定制性:Apache2的配置文件可以根据需求进行灵活的定制,以满足不同网站和应用程序的需求。
相关问题
Apache Shiro是什么
Apache Shiro是一个功能强大且易于使用的Java安全框架,它提供了身份验证、访问授权、数据加密、会话管理等功能,可用于保护任何应用程序的安全。它可以应用于各种规模的应用程序,包括命令行应用程序、移动应用程序、Web应用程序和企业级应用程序。\[1\]\[3\]
#### 引用[.reference_title]
- *1* *3* [什么是 Apache Shiro](https://blog.csdn.net/m0_59092234/article/details/126553550)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v4^insert_chatgpt"}} ] [.reference_item]
- *2* [Apache Shiro简介](https://blog.csdn.net/MIKE2333/article/details/120392611)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v4^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
ubuntu apache2
要在Ubuntu上安装Apache2,请按照以下步骤进行操作:
1. 首先,确保您的Ubuntu系统已经更新到最新版本。可以使用以下命令进行更新:
```
sudo apt update
sudo apt upgrade
```
2. 安装Apache2服务器。运行以下命令进行安装:
```
sudo apt install apache2
```
3. 安装完成后,Apache2服务将自动启动。您可以使用以下命令检查Apache2的运行状态:
```
sudo systemctl status apache2
```
如果服务正在运行,您将看到“active (running)”的信息。
4. 现在,您可以在Web浏览器中输入服务器的IP地址或域名来访问Apache2的默认欢迎页面。例如,如果您的服务器IP地址是192.168.0.100,则可以在浏览器中输入:
```
http://192.168.0.100
```
这将显示Apache2的默认欢迎页面,表示安装成功。
5. 您可以将您的网站文件放在Apache2的默认网站目录`/var/www/html`中。您可以使用以下命令进行测试:
```
sudo echo "Hello, Apache2" > /var/www/html/index.html
```
然后,在浏览器中刷新页面,您应该能够看到显示“Hello, Apache2”的文本。
希望这对您有所帮助!如有任何进一步的问题,请随时提问。